Glenn Powell’s ‘Chad Powers’ Renewed for Season 2

Glenn Powell’s ‘Chad Powers’ Renewed for Season 2

Glen Powell is getting ready to suit up and pack on the prosthetics, as his Hulu series Chad Powers will be returning for a Season 2. This will come as a major relief to fans, as the Season 1 finale ended on a bit of a cliffhanger, which will finally be resolved when the series returns. While the renewal means Chad Powers was enough of a hit with audiences to warrant more episodes, not everyone was a fan, as the show sits at only 59% positive reviews on aggregator site Rotten Tomatoes. Still, this is far from the first time a show was a miss with critics and a hit with audiences at large.

The Hollywood Reporter confirmed the renewal of the series. Hulu describes Chad Powers:

Eight years after an unforgivable mistake nukes his promising college football career, hotshot quarterback Russ Holliday tries to resurrect his dreams by disguising himself as Chad Powers – a talented oddball who walks on to the struggling South Georgia Catfish.

Chad Powers is based on a sketch from Eli Manning’s Eli’s Places, which saw Peyton Manning similarly sporting prosthetics and walking on to college football tryouts and understandably shocking onlookers with his skills. It’s currently unknown when a Season 2 could start filming or be released.

What Other Glen Powell Projects Are on the Horizon?

Powell starred in Top Gun: Maverick back in 2022 and stole scenes from a number of his costars, including Tom Cruise. Maverick marked the first time many audiences saw the actor, though it was far from the last. Powell went on to star in 2023’s Hit Man, and his on-screen chemistry with Sydney Sweeney in Anybody but You made it one of the most buzzed-about rom-coms of the year. The actor continued to find success with his starring role in Twisters, with the energy he brings to a project seeing many people consider him a performer to follow in Cruise’s footsteps.

Like Chad Powers, Powell’s latest cinematic effort, The Running Man, was a divisive experience, as critics liked it more than audiences, sitting at a 62% positive on Rotten Tomatoes though having only taken in $60 million at the time of writing.

Powell will soon be seen in J.J. Abrams’ Ghostwriter alongside Jenna Ortega, Emma Mackey and Samuel L. Jackson. A Top Gun 3 is currently in the works at Paramount, yet it’s in early enough stages that it’s unclear if Powell would be expected to return. Given his talents, many fans have speculated about him taking on a superhero role at some point in the future, and having collaborated previously with Cruise and with that actor seemingly leaving behind the Mission: Impossible franchise, fans have called on Powell as the perfect replacement for Cruise in that series.
